A monoline sans built from rounded-rectangle and superellipse-like geometry, with smooth corners and consistently softened terminals. Curves are broad and controlled, counters are generously open, and vertical strokes read straight and even. The overall rhythm is tidy and modular, with subtly squared rounds in letters like O/C and similarly rounded, simplified joins throughout the lowercase.

Well suited to interface typography, dashboards, and product labeling where clarity at a glance and a friendly tone are important. It also performs nicely in short headlines, wayfinding/signage, and brand systems that want a modern, rounded geometric voice. The consistent stroke and open counters make it practical for mixed text-and-number contexts such as tools, settings, and light editorial callouts.

The design feels approachable and contemporary, blending a clean, engineered structure with gentle warmth from its rounded corners. Its smooth, slightly futuristic shapes suggest a tech-forward tone without becoming rigid or cold, giving it a quietly playful voice in running text and headlines.

The letterforms appear designed to deliver a contemporary geometric sans with softened, superelliptical construction—aiming for high legibility and a distinctive rounded personality. The consistent monoline structure and modular curvature suggest an intention to work reliably across digital environments while maintaining a recognizable, friendly silhouette.

Distinctive rounded-shoulder forms (notably in m/n) and a soft, minimal treatment of diagonals contribute to a cohesive, system-like look. Numerals match the letterforms’ rounded geometry and maintain a calm, uniform color, supporting a consistent typographic texture across mixed alphanumeric settings.
